WinMain命令行参数

6

WinMain的第三个参数提供了未经处理的命令行字符串。虽然这可能有助于您应对通配符扩展等问题,但是否有机会在Win32 API中潜藏着一种可以获取常规C argc,argv版本的方法呢?

3个回答

12
微软特定: __argc 和 __argv

7
您可以使用CommandLineToArgvW()将参数转换为Unicode字符串的argv数组。不幸的是,没有ANSI字符串版本。此外,请注意,这不会将argv[argc](即最后一个参数后面的元素)设置为NULL。

2

CommandLineToArgvW()


网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接